Programming Transponder Keys: A Comprehensive Guide

In the world of contemporary automotive security, transponder keys represent a crucial development. Unlike standard keys, which merely open locks, transponder keys communicate with the vehicle's engine control unit (ECU), improving security and preventing unapproved access. This short article offers a comprehensive introduction of programming transponder keys, describing the processes involved, the tools required, and addressing typical questions associated with the topic.

What is a Transponder Key?

A transponder key is a key with an integrated chip that utilizes radio-frequency recognition (RFID) technology to interact with the vehicle. When the key is placed into the ignition, it sends out an unique code to the ECU. If the code matches the one kept in the ECU, the engine begins; if not, the vehicle remains incapacitated, discouraging theft.

Key Characteristics of Transponder Keys:

  • Embedded Chip: Contains an RFID chip that transmits a signal.
  • Signal Communication: Interacts with the vehicle's ECU for permission.
  • Enhanced Security: Reduces the threat of car theft.

Why Programming is Necessary

Programming transponder keys is vital due to their special coding system. Each transponder key has a particular code designated to it, permitting only programmed keys to start the vehicle. When a brand-new key is produced or an existing one is duplicated, it should undergo programming to integrate with the vehicle's ECU.

Typical Scenarios Requiring Programming:

  • Lost or Stolen Keys: New keys require programming to avoid unauthorized gain access to.
  • Key Duplication: Duplicate keys should be programmed to work with the vehicle.
  • Changing a Damaged Key: A new key must be programmed to match the vehicle.

Tools Needed for Programming Transponder Keys

Programming transponder keys typically needs specialized tools. Here's a list of important items:

Tool

Description

Key Programming Device

A handheld or desktop device particularly created to program keys.

OBD-II Scanner

Links to the vehicle's on-board diagnostics system for programming.

Vehicle Security Software

Software required to access and modify vehicle ECU data.

Transponder Keys

The actual keys that need to be programmed.

User Manual

The vehicle's user manual for recommendation during programming.

Steps to Program Transponder Keys

The process of programming transponder keys can vary depending upon the vehicle make and model. Nevertheless, the following basic actions offer a standard structure:

  1. Gather Necessary Tools: Ensure all tools and keys are at hand.
  2. Gain Access To the OBD-II Port: Locate the OBD-II port in the vehicle (typically under the dashboard).
  3. Connect the Key Programmer: Use the key programming gadget to connect to the vehicle's ECU.
  4. Select the Vehicle Model: Input the make and design of the vehicle into the programming gadget.
  5. Neglect for Prior Keys: If programming a new key, disable formerly programmed keys if needed (this may be required for certain makes).
  6. Place the New Key: Place the new transponder key in the ignition.
  7. Follow Device Prompts: Follow the on-screen directions on the key programming gadget.
  8. Test the Key: After programming, test the key by trying to start the vehicle.

Crucial Tips:

  • Always describe the particular programming instructions in the vehicle's user handbook.
  • Make certain the vehicle battery is charged to avoid interruptions throughout programming.

Common FAQs About Programming Transponder Keys

1. Can I program a transponder key myself?

  • Yes, if you have the required tools and instructions. Nevertheless, intricate models might require expert support.

2. What if I lost all my keys?

  • If all original keys are lost, it might involve reprogramming the ECU or using a locksmith professional service to create brand-new keys.

3. Does every vehicle use transponder keys?

  • No, not every vehicle is geared up with transponder keys. They generally exist in automobiles produced after the late 1990s as a security step.

4. How long does it require to program a transponder key?

  • Programming generally takes between 10 to 30 minutes, however this might differ based on the vehicle and equipment used.

5. Are there any expenses connected with programming keys?

  • Yes, costs can vary greatly. Do it yourself techniques are more affordable but may need a preliminary investment in tools, while professional services can range from ₤ 50 to ₤ 200.
